As a charity, Groundwork has a long track record of supporting children and families to live healthier lives through practical, community-based approaches to food. From growing and cooking to building confidence and connection around healthy eating, our work is rooted in what works for communities. This includes working with schools to embed food growing, supporting families through community hubs, and helping young people develop skills and independence through hands-on learning. Our partnership with Tesco builds on that work, helping to ensure even more communities are able to benefit, and has seen us work together to support community groups across UK with £133m in funding since 2015. Together with NPC, we are releasing a report warning that the label ‘green jobs’ risks discouraging some young people from seeking roles in one of the UK’s fastest-growing sectors. This report outlines key findings on the disconnect between young people and opportunities in the green economy, including the fact that young people from low-income backgrounds want stable, well-paid careers, but some assume that ‘green’ jobs are poorly paid or only accessible to those with a university degree. These misconceptions risk excluding them from long-term, rewarding work opportunities. Graham Duxbury, Groundwork UK's Chief Executive, outlines that “As we move to a more sustainable economy, we’ll need more capacity and new skills in growing sectors such as nature recovery, energy efficiency, and the circular economy. We also know from our programmes that, with the right support, young people with barriers to employment can flourish in these roles – building their confidence, connecting with their communities and improving their health and wellbeing. “Maximising this opportunity means overcoming misplaced perceptions and providing better ways into entry-level roles with real prospects for progression. Many young people are motivated by a desire to work in a job that helps safeguard their future. Our responsibility is to make sure those jobs are more widely accessible, financially rewarding, and provide gateways to good careers.” To find out more and read our full news story, click the link in our bio.

Though she enjoyed gardening as a child, when Vicky developed hay fever, she lost her joy of the outdoors and became wary of insects. Despite her initial reluctance, Wellies in the Woods encouraged her to get back outdoors with her daughter, Kylah. For Vicky and her daughter, Wellies in the Woods is now an opportunity to bond. Enjoying arts and crafts, going on bug hunts, and making crowns, Wellies has taught both Vicky and Kylah that bugs aren’t as scary as they thought. Since attending the sessions, they’ve seen a huge difference. Now Vicky plans to go camping with their whole family, which is something she would have never considered before!
